Don't change locations mid-video. It works best when the background stays consistent. Pick one spot, hit record, and dance.
Shooting from the floor looking up distorts proportions and confuses the processing. Keep the camera at chest or eye level for a natural perspective. A slight upward tilt is fine.
A steady tripod shot is ideal, but handheld is perfectly fine. The system handles normal camera sway. What matters most is keeping the camera roughly in place while you dance.
Walking from one room to another or panning across different backgrounds mid-video makes it hard to track your body properly. Pick one spot and stay there for the entire clip.
